About Burr District Elementary School

Burr District Elementary School is a public elementary school in Higganum, CT, part of the Regional School District 17. The school serves approximately 297 students in grades Kindergarten – 3rd with a student-teacher ratio of 11.4:1.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 8.9/10, placing it in the 95.5th percentile among CT schools — an above average rating overall.

Students demonstrate 72% proficiency in math and 70% in reading/language arts. The school scores particularly well in student growth (9.0/10). Located in a neighborhood with a median household income of $110,574, where 43%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

The school is situated in a fringe rural setting.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Burr District Elementary School has a median household income of $110,574. It is a well-educated community where 43%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$379,700, with a median rent of $1,369/month. The local poverty rate of 2.3%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 31 minutes.
